
A user on X (@lyon970) has gone viral after sharing a heartbreaking experience that changed how she views love, trust, and financial help in relationships.
She recounted how, in 2023, she was deeply in love and fully trusted her partner when he approached her with an urgent request for ₦120,000, claiming it was for a “business deal that would change their lives.”
Believing him, she emptied her savings and gave him the money without hesitation.
But what followed was painful.
The promised two-week repayment turned into months of silence. His calls stopped connecting, messages went unanswered, and he eventually disappeared completely.
She later discovered the “business” was a lie—he had used the money for another woman and was seen living lavishly on social media while she struggled emotionally and financially.
Reflecting on the experience, she said it didn’t just cost her money, but also her trust in people.
She concluded that she has learned a lifelong lesson: never mix love with financial blind trust again.
“If I can’t give it freely without expecting it back, I won’t give it at all.”
